My favorite earring fell into the sink drain. Can I retrieve it any other way than with a pipe wrench?

Will an ordinary pair of pliers work? And how do I go about removing the trap?

If you can't see it, it's in the trap - the curved piece that you can see under the sink.

The trap is held on with two nuts. If they are plastic, you can usually turn them off by hand. Put a small bucket under the trap, it's full of water.

If they are metal or won't come off by hand, use an adjustable wrench to turn them off.
